Model Variations: Macbook Pro 14 Vs 16-Inch For Python Coding

Choosing the right MacBook Pro for Python coding depends on various factors including screen size, performance, portability, and budget. The MacBook Pro 14-inch and 16-inch models are both popular among developers, but each has unique features that may suit different needs.

Overview of the MacBook Pro 14-inch and 16-inch

The MacBook Pro 14-inch and 16-inch are part of Apple’s latest lineup, offering powerful M2 Pro and M2 Max chips. They are designed for professionals who require high performance and portability. Both models feature Retina displays, advanced thermal architecture, and long battery life.

Performance for Python Coding

Both models deliver excellent performance for Python development, including running virtual environments, data analysis, and machine learning tasks. The 16-inch model typically offers better thermal management, allowing sustained performance during intensive workloads. The M2 Max chip in the 16-inch can handle larger datasets and more complex computations efficiently.

Processor and Memory

  • The 14-inch MacBook Pro offers up to M2 Pro with 12-core CPU and 19-core GPU, with options for 32GB of unified memory.
  • The 16-inch MacBook Pro can be configured with M2 Max, featuring up to 12-core CPU and 38-core GPU, and up to 96GB of unified memory.

For intensive Python tasks, especially those involving large datasets or machine learning, the 16-inch with M2 Max offers superior processing power and memory capacity.

Display and Portability

The 14-inch model is more portable, weighing around 3.5 pounds, making it easier to carry for on-the-go coding. Its 14.2-inch Retina display provides sharp visuals suitable for coding and multitasking.

The 16-inch model, weighing approximately 4.8 pounds, offers a larger display (16.2 inches), which can improve productivity by providing more screen real estate for coding, debugging, and documentation.

Battery Life and Usage

The 14-inch MacBook Pro generally offers longer battery life for typical coding sessions, lasting up to 17 hours of video playback. The 16-inch, while slightly shorter, still provides impressive battery performance, suitable for extended work sessions.

Price Considerations

The 14-inch MacBook Pro tends to be more affordable, making it a good choice for students or developers on a budget. The 16-inch model, with its enhanced performance and larger display, comes at a higher price point, reflecting its professional-grade capabilities.

Conclusion

Both the MacBook Pro 14-inch and 16-inch are excellent options for Python coding. If portability and budget are priorities, the 14-inch offers great performance in a compact form. For users requiring maximum processing power, larger display, and extensive multitasking, the 16-inch is the better choice. Consider your specific needs and workload to select the ideal model.